В проекте у меня есть два вида классов: Тип A: обычно назначаемые классы, которыми я управляю...
void a() { ... } void b() { ... } struct X { X() { b(); } }; void f() { a(); static X x; ... }...
Я знаю, что обычно не стоит возвращаться с std::move, то есть bigObject foo() { bigObject result;...
В https://stackoverflow.com/a/1967183/134841, предусмотрено решение для статической проверки...
Я понимаю, что выполнение чего-то вроде следующего: auto&& x = Matrix1() + Matrix2() +...
Итак, у меня проблема с алгоритмом std :: map, lambda и stl (remove_if). На самом деле, тот же код...
Я только что посмотрел презентацию Чендлера о Clang на Going Native 2012. Он представляет следующий...
Насколько я понимаю, шаблоны выражений будут разбиваться на ранжированные в C ++ 11, так как for...
Я работаю над оболочкой C ++ 11 для типа варианта, реализованного в C. Тип варианта поддерживает...
C ++ 11 ввел move semantics и rvalue references для предотвращения ненужного копирования временных...
Например: char *p=new char[100]; Должен ли массив символов, на который указывает p, быть...
Я просто пытался взломать двоичный литерал operator ""_b, но застрял, пытаясь прекратить...
Аналогичный вопрос: Почему type_traits реализован с помощью специализированных шаблонных структур...
C ++ 03 имел проблему ненужных копий, которые могли бы произойти неявно. Для этой цели в C ++ 11...
Насколько я понимаю, constexpr не является полным по Тьюрингу в отличие от шаблонного...
Может быть, странный вопрос, но есть ли какое-либо программное обеспечение, которое, имея кучу кода...
Ответ на на этот вопрос указывает на то, что вы не должны возвращать ссылки на параметры, так как...
#include <algorithm> #include <functional> #include <vector> struct blah { int...
Я рассматриваю возможность использования ICU или Boost Locale. Каковы плюсы и минусы каждого? Я...
Предположим, я использую лямбду в качестве функции обратного вызова, и при создании лямбды я...
Я хочу знать, есть ли способ указать, что при множественном наследовании одна из виртуальных...
Я заметил, что метод длины std :: string возвращает длину в байтах, и тот же метод в std ::...
Следующий фрагмент кода на основе диапазона прекрасно компилируется в g ++ 4.6.1, но не с clang ++...
Почему следующий код компилируется в C++11, а не в C++03? (gcc и cl) #include <string>...
У меня есть трехмерный массив double с.Я хочу написать простую и универсальную функцию для печати...